Strategic plans are developed farther into the future than tactical plans.

a) True
b) False

Final answer:

Strategic plans are indeed aimed at long-term objectives and span a longer time frame, often several years to decades into the future, which contrasts with tactical plans that focus on short-term goals, generally within a year.

Step-by-step explanation:

The statement that strategic plans are developed farther into the future than tactical plans is true. Strategic plans outline a company's long-term vision and provide a sense of direction and purpose. They are typically set for a time frame extending from three years to several decades ahead. On the other hand, tactical plans focus on the short-term actions and resources needed to implement parts of the strategic plan. These are concentrated on the immediate future, often with a scope of one year or less.
